Hardwick Street is in Chesterfield and in Chesterfield district. S41 7ND is located in the Spire electoral ward, within the English Parliamentary constituency of Chesterfield. This postcode has been in use since 1980-01-01.

Partnership Status

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.

In the immediate area around S41 7ND,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 49.3%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.

Safety

Is Hardwick Street dangerous?

Over the last 12 months, the overall crime rate around Hardwick Street was 141.6 per 1,000 residents, which is 9.2% higher than the Brampton East & Boythorpe average. The most reported crime type was Violence and sexual offences.

Hardwick Street has the 32nd highest crime rate of 113 local areas in Brampton East & Boythorpe and the 86th highest crime rate of 357 local areas in Chesterfield .

Violent and sexual offences accounted for around 67.5 crimes per 1,000 residents and have been rising year on year. Over the last decade, overall crime has fallen by about -11.0%.

Affluence

Household Income

Households in this area have a lower level of wealth compared to the average household in England and Wales. 88% of analyzed areas in England and Wales have higher average household annual income than this area.
